Comprehending the lawsuit procedure is important for anybody thinking about legal action after an accident. Here's a detailed guide:
1. Assessment
The primary step is seeking advice from an accident attorney. This initial conference typically involves a discussion of the accident, medical records, and any related proof.
2. Investigation
The attorney carries out an extensive examination. They collect evidence, including authorities reports, medical records, and witness statements.
3. Suing
If there is a valid case, the attorney submits a formal claim with the responsible party's insurance provider, laying out the basis for the claim and the compensation sought.
4. Settlement
The insurance provider will usually react with a preliminary deal. The attorney will negotiate in your place to secure a reasonable settlement.
5. Lawsuit Filing
If negotiations stop working, the attorney can file a lawsuit in court. This moves the case into the legal system where formal treatments will be followed.
6. Discovery Phase
Both celebrations take part in discovery, exchanging evidence and info relevant to the case.
7. Trial
If a settlement is still not reached, the case goes to trial where both parties provide their arguments, and a judge or jury makes a choice.
8. Settlement or Judgment
After the trial, the court releases a judgment. If effective, the plaintiff receives compensation as granted.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How much does it cost to employ an injury lawyer?
A lot of personal injury lawyers deal with a contingency fee basis, meaning they just get paid if you win the case. The typical cost ranges between 25% to 40% of the compensation granted.
Q2: How long do I need to file a lawsuit?
Statutes of constraints differ by state however generally vary from one to three years from the date of the injury. It's important to speak with an attorney without delay to guarantee your case is filed within the time limits.
Q3: What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Numerous states follow comparative carelessness laws, which permit you to recuperate damages even if you are partially at fault. However, your compensation might be minimized based upon your percentage of fault.
